Radio - After a break: veteran Carlo von Tiedemann back on air

After several months of sick leave, NDR cornerstone Carlo von Tiedemann (80) goes back on air for the first time. On Saturday, his two-hour show "Carlo knows them all" will be broadcast on NDR Schlager, as the station in Hamburg announced on Friday. In the show, the moderator will talk about his encounters with stars. "I am the happiest Schlager grandpa ever", said von Tiedemann according to the announcement. He has an indescribable joy for radio. "Someone who has been there for 53 years can't be anything else." Furthermore, the moderator stated: "I am at home, I am happy, I am healthy, it's going uphill."
